Transaction 3f98cf152465013929fc5b143f930ed49c98eb0861ba7e3257d7dd1db8363ec0

32 Input
2 Outputs
  • 3f98cf152465013929fc5b143f930ed49c98eb0861ba7e3257d7dd1db8363ec0:0
  • value  1664924
    address  bc1q4mjdtqfgc84u0egzvcyrup7qe8z5gclfh3c0647skal7plul7q7q07kag5
  • 3f98cf152465013929fc5b143f930ed49c98eb0861ba7e3257d7dd1db8363ec0:1
  • value  93572416
    address  38nU3VmsSgoKNCBvtcmuKczAbmqUS7jNs3